Handover: encoding detection for Textflume uploads. Marek is taking over from Priya. The detector sniffs BOMs first, then falls back to statistical charset guessing; anything below 80% confidence gets flagged for manual review in the support queue. Most escalations are old Windows-encoded CSVs from the Larkfield office. If a customer reports garbled text, check these settings before escalating. The current production configuration is as follows.

config for bahop-baduf:
[kasion]
team = lamath
access_code = ac_d807e5
host = kasion.paliqcloud.corp
port = 4000
owner = julix.tamvan
peer = frair.qorvelsoft.local

Context: Ardenfell line margins slipped three points over two quarters. Drivers: input steel costs, aggressive discounting at the Westmoor branch, and a stale price book. Proposal: uplift list prices four percent, tighten discount authority to regional level, sunset the two lowest-margin SKUs. Risk: volume loss at Halverton accounts, estimated under two percent. Decision requested at Thursday's review. Modelling assumptions are in the appendix pack. The commercial reasoning leadership wants kept close is noted directly below.

board note of tajop-yajof: The finance team signed off on a budget of $77.6 million for Project Pramir.

**Action item: Implement per-tenant rate quotas on the Corvalon ingest API.** During the incident, a single tenant on the Bramleigh plan saturated shared capacity because quotas were enforced only globally. The fix introduces per-tenant token buckets with configurable burst allowances, plus alerting when any tenant exceeds eighty percent of its quota. As a new contractor, please read the design rationale before touching the limiter code. The specification and rollout checklist are maintained on the internal page here.

operations page: https://confluence.lumicsys.internal/projects/display/projects/display

Tilewarden prefetches map tiles for the Farrowmere routing cluster and normally accepts only mTLS service identities. In an outage where the identity broker is down, operators may invoke break-glass mode from the bastion console. This bypasses the broker and unseals the local credential cache directly. All break-glass sessions are recorded and must be reviewed within 24 hours by the on-call security lead. The unseal step requires the standing recovery passphrase, kept current by the platform team and noted here.

strongbox words: oliael-gilax-lamael